‘The Walking Dead’ season 6 finale, Negan’s arrival may be 90-minute episode
A post on Facebook from The Spoiling Dead claims that they have received confirmation that the finale will be 90 minutes long, and that the title is likely going to be “Last Day on EArth.” If that doesn’t send a chill down your spine as a big-time fan of the show, we don’t know what will.
This episode is reportedly going to be the first to introduce Jeffrey Dean Morgan as the villainous character from the Robert Kirkman comics, who sports a baseball bat as a weapon and really has no issue destroying anyone and everyone who gets in his way. Let’s just say that the’s the worst kind of opponent for any Rick’s group to meet right now, since his reputation precedes him and he’s probably going to want a certain degree of revenge for everything that has happened to the Saviors to date.
We would almost assume that a major character is going to die in the finale; with that said, it doesn’t so much have to be the same character who also dies in the comics. This show does have a knack for mixing things up here and there.
